Renowned for its mild Mediterranean winters, the Italian Riviera runs all along the rocky Ligurian
coastline. It represents old-fashioned glamour, and its romantic resorts – such as Portofino and
San Remo – have long attracted the world’s elite. But from the palaces of Genoa to the tumbling
fishermen’s houses of Cinque Terre, one simple sauce reigns supreme: pesto alla genovese.
